Top Luxury Hotels in the Northeast
The Northeastern region of America is renowned for its exquisite luxury hotels that provide an unparalleled experience to discerning travelers. Nestled in vibrant cities such as New York and Boston, these hotels not only offer opulent accommodations but also a wealth of history and distinct charm. One prime example is The St. Regis New York, an iconic property that has stood as a symbol of refined luxury since 1904. This landmark hotel is distinguished by its timeless elegance, featuring renowned butler service, a signature bar, and plush accommodations that have hosted celebrity guests and dignitaries alike.
Similarly, the Ritz-Carlton Boston epitomizes sophisticated hospitality in the heart of Massachusetts. With a rich history dating back to its 1927 opening, the Ritz-Carlton continues to impress with its stunning views of the Boston Common and impeccable amenities. Guests can savor exquisite dining experiences and indulge in the renowned spa services. The hotel’s blend of modernity and historic architectural design creates a lavish setting that appeals to an elite clientele.
Another notable mention is the Four Seasons Hotel New York Downtown, which offers a contemporary take on luxury. With elegantly designed guest rooms and exceptional dining options, it has quickly become a favorite among high-profile travelers. The hotel’s dedication to personalized service and attention to detail ensures that every stay is bespoke, making it an attractive choice for visitors seeking a world-class experience.
These top luxury hotels in the Northeast not only provide lavish accommodations but also foster a sense of exclusivity and comfort. Their unique features, such as unparalleled service, fine dining options, and rich history, make them standout choices for those seeking luxury in America’s vibrant cities.
Exploring the Southern Charm: Luxurious Stays
The Southern states of America offer an array of luxurious accommodations that reflect the region’s rich history and exceptional hospitality. From historic inns to contemporary resorts and charming boutique hotels, travelers are engulfed in a unique blend of comfort and Southern charm. One such establishment, the historic Hotel Monteleone in New Orleans, Louisiana, is renowned for its grand architecture and inviting atmosphere. Situated in the heart of the French Quarter, this hotel provides easy access to vibrant nightlife and fine dining, ensuring guests experience the best of local culture while enjoying top-tier accommodations.
In South Carolina, The Sanctuary at Kiawah Island Golf Resort offers a contemporary approach to luxury. Overlooking pristine beaches and surrounded by natural beauty, this resort specializes in high-end amenities, including a world-class spa and championship golf courses. Guests can indulge in Southern cuisine at one of the in-house restaurants, which often feature dishes made with locally sourced ingredients, enhancing the culinary experience. Furthermore, the resort’s location allows visitors to explore nearby attractions such as the historic city of Charleston, rich in its own heritage.
For those seeking a boutique experience, the 21c Museum Hotel in Nashville epitomizes a stay filled with artistic flair. This hotel doubles as a contemporary art museum, showcasing works from both local and international artists. Combining luxury with a unique cultural experience, guests can also enjoy a taste of Southern hospitality through personalized service and curated dining options that celebrate local flavors.
Overall, the South provides a diverse landscape of luxurious stays, each offering a taste of the region’s distinctive character and warm hospitality. The combination of stunning locations, exceptional service, and rich local culture makes Southern hotels a perfect choice for discerning travelers seeking a remarkable getaway.
Midwest Elegance: Hotels Worth Visiting
The Midwest region of the United States is synonymous with warmth, hospitality, and a distinctive charm that sets its luxurious hotels apart. Among the top hotels to stay in America, the Midwest boasts a collection of elegant accommodations that reflect both the cultural heritage and modern sophistication of the region. These establishments not only provide world-class amenities but also offer a unique ambiance that captures the essence of Midwestern culture.
One of the standout hotels in this category is the Langham, Chicago, elegantly positioned along the Chicago River. This hotel is celebrated for its refined aesthetics and luxurious accommodations. Guests can enjoy spacious rooms with stunning views and sumptuous decor that evoke a sense of tranquility amidst the bustling city. The Langham also features a renowned spa, fine dining options, and exceptional service that contribute to its status as a premier destination.
Another notable mention is the Amway Grand Plaza Hotel in Grand Rapids, Michigan. This historical gem reflects the grandeur of the early 20th century while delivering modern amenities. The hotel seamlessly integrates the elegance of its past with contemporary comforts, providing guests with an exquisite experience. Its prime location near various attractions allows visitors to immerse themselves in the local culture while enjoying luxurious accommodations.
Furthermore, the Historic Brown Hotel in Louisville, Kentucky, is a must-see for those seeking a taste of sophisticated elegance. Known for its stunning architecture and rich history, the Brown Hotel offers guests a glimpse into the luxurious lifestyle of the early 1900s. With fine dining and lavish event spaces, it creates an inviting atmosphere that embodies the spirit of southern hospitality.
In conclusion, the Midwest is home to hotels that showcase not only luxury but also an appreciation for local culture. These prestigious establishments uphold a tradition of excellence and remain top choices for travelers seeking an unforgettable experience. Each hotel stands out in its charm and sophistication, making them worthy additions to any travel itinerary. Whether in bustling cities or serene settings, the luxurious accommodations of the Midwest promise an enriching stay.
West Coast Wonders: Iconic Luxury Hotels
The West Coast of America is renowned for its stunning coastline, vibrant culture, and an array of luxury hotels that offer an exceptional experience for travelers. Among these iconic establishments, several stand out for their unique blend of opulence, innovative design, and breathtaking views. California, in particular, boasts a range of luxury accommodations that capture the essence of coastal living, catering to discerning guests who seek comfort and elegance.
One such hotel is the iconic Hotel del Coronado in San Diego. This historic beachfront hotel combines Victorian architecture with modern luxury. Guests can enjoy the pristine sands of Coronado Beach, indulge in fine dining, and partake in various water sports. The hotel’s proximity to the vibrant Gaslamp Quarter and attractions like Balboa Park offers endless opportunities for adventure and exploration.
Further north, the Fairmont Grand Del Mar, located just outside of San Diego, showcases a Mediterranean-inspired design that provides a serene retreat amid rolling hills and lush landscapes. This hotel is well-known for its exquisite spa services, gourmet dining options, and proximity to championship golf courses, making it a prime destination for leisure and relaxation.
In Northern California, the Post Ranch Inn in Big Sur exemplifies luxury with its eco-conscious design and stunning ocean views. Nestled among the cliffs, this hotel offers a sense of tranquility paired with adventure. Guests can explore nearby hiking trails in the Ventana Wilderness or enjoy wine-tasting tours in the renowned nearby vineyards.
Another gem in the region is the Ritz-Carlton, Lake Tahoe, which provides a winter wonderland for ski enthusiasts and an idyllic summer escape for nature lovers. With direct access to the mountains, guests have the opportunity to partake in various outdoor activities year-round, including hiking, skiing, and lake sports.
The West Coast luxury hotel scene truly marries comfort with adventure, allowing guests to immerse themselves in both relaxation and exploration. Whether one is nestled by the sparkling Pacific Ocean or tucked into the scenic mountains, these iconic hotels deliver an unparalleled experience that captures the spirit of coastal living.

Sustainability in Luxury Hospitality
The luxury hospitality sector is increasingly embracing sustainability as an integral part of its business model. This shift reflects a growing awareness among both consumers and hoteliers about the importance of preserving the environment while maintaining high-quality service. As a result, many top hotels across America are implementing eco-friendly practices that align with their commitment to luxury.
One of the most notable trends is the adoption of green architecture in new hotel constructions and renovations. This includes the use of sustainable building materials, energy-efficient technologies, and designs that minimize environmental impact. Hotels are installing solar panels, utilizing rainwater harvesting systems, and incorporating energy-efficient lighting and heating solutions. Such initiatives not only reduce the carbon footprint of these establishments but also promote a more sustainable lifestyle among guests.
In addition to structural considerations, many luxury hotels are prioritizing local sourcing of food and ingredients. By collaborating with nearby farms and suppliers, these establishments not only support local economies but also ensure that guests have access to fresh, organic options. This farm-to-table approach is becoming increasingly popular, with top hotels showcasing seasonal menus that highlight regional produce, thereby enhancing the overall dining experience without compromising on quality.
Moreover, luxury hotels are introducing programs that promote social responsibility and community engagement. Initiatives such as partnering with local artisans, supporting community projects, and offering educational workshops on sustainability help foster a deeper connection between the hotel and its surroundings. This approach not only benefits the host communities but also enriches the stay experience for guests, who appreciate the opportunity to engage with the local culture.
By integrating sustainability into their core operations, luxury hotels are not merely meeting the demands of conscientious travelers but are redefining what it means to offer luxury. Through innovative practices and a commitment to eco-friendly principles, they prove that luxury and sustainability can indeed coexist harmoniously.
